110890-35-2,110892-70-1,110892-72-3,110892-93-8,110893-39-5,110894-23-0 Supplier | CHEMOLED.COM
CMO CDMO service. CHEMOLED.COM supply 110890-35-2,110892-70-1,110892-72-3,110892-93-8,110893-39-5,110894-23-0 and related compounds.
110892-72-3 110894-23-0 110892-93-8 110890-35-2 110892-70-1 110893-39-5